CityEngine天空渲染规则库深入解析
版权申诉
7 浏览量
更新于2024-10-14
收藏 236.47MB RAR 举报
资源摘要信息: "Cityengine-超炫天空规则库 1"
CityEngine是一款专业的3D城市建模软件,它通过一种名为CGA(Computer Generated Architecture)的规则语言,可以让用户快速地生成大规模、详细的三维城市模型。CGA规则语言是一种基于形状语法的建模语言,它可以定义复杂的几何形状,通过递归的方式进行建模,从而在短时间内创建出城市的各种建筑物。"Cityengine-超炫天空规则库 1"是CityEngine软件中用于创建逼真天空环境的CGA规则集。
在数字内容创作和游戏开发中,天空作为场景中一个重要的组成部分,对整体视觉效果有着显著的影响。一个逼真的天空能够增强游戏的沉浸感,让玩家感受到更加真实的环境。而"Cityengine-超炫天空规则库 1"正是为了解决这一需求而设计的。通过预设的CGA规则,用户可以轻松地在CityEngine中创建出多样化的天空环境,包括但不限于:
1. 云层的生成:规则库可能包含了创建不同层次、密度、运动效果的云层的规则,用户可以根据需求选择合适的云层模型添加到天空中,以模拟真实的天气状况和时间变化。
2. 天空颜色变化:天空的颜色会随着一天中不同时间段的光线变化而改变,规则库中可能提供了日出、日中、日落等不同时间段的天空颜色变化规则。
3. 光线效果:真实的天空中光线的变化对于营造氛围至关重要。通过规则库可以实现太阳光、月亮光、星空、反射等光线效果的规则,增强天空的真实感。
4. 天气效果:下雨、下雪、大雾等天气效果也会大大影响天空的视觉呈现,规则库中可能包含这些天气效果的实现规则。
在CityEngine中使用天空规则库大致分为以下几个步骤:
- 首先,用户需要在CityEngine软件中打开天空规则库文件。
- 其次,根据需要选择合适的天空规则,这些规则可能是单一的天空模型,也可能是包含多种元素的复合模型。
- 然后,用户可以对选定的规则进行参数调整,比如改变云层的大小、密度或者移动速度等。
- 最后,用户将生成的天空模型应用到城市场景中,可以和建筑物、地面等其他模型相结合,以达到真实的城市环境效果。
由于本文件中只提供了压缩包子文件的文件名称列表,即“天空1”,我们无法得知完整的规则库细节,但可以推断它属于为CityEngine提供的特定天空环境定制的CGA规则集。
值得注意的是,CityEngine不仅适用于游戏开发,也被广泛应用于电影、电视节目、建筑可视化、城市规划和教育等领域。"Cityengine-超炫天空规则库 1"的推出,无疑为相关领域专业人士提供了新的工具,以便他们能够更高效地完成高质量的三维可视化作品。
2022-12-18 上传
2022-12-18 上传
2023-09-15 上传
2012-07-12 上传
2021-01-28 上传
2019-09-17 上传
2012-09-22 上传
2023-09-15 上传
JGiser
- 粉丝: 7987
- 资源: 5098
最新资源
- SSM Java项目:StudentInfo 数据管理与可视化分析
- pyedgar:Python库简化EDGAR数据交互与文档下载
- Node.js环境下wfdb文件解码与实时数据处理
- phpcms v2.2企业级网站管理系统发布
- 美团饿了么优惠券推广工具-uniapp源码
- 基于红外传感器的会议室实时占用率测量系统
- DenseNet-201预训练模型:图像分类的深度学习工具箱
- Java实现和弦移调工具:Transposer-java
- phpMyFAQ 2.5.1 Beta多国语言版:技术项目源码共享平台
- Python自动化源码实现便捷自动下单功能
- Android天气预报应用:查看多城市详细天气信息
- PHPTML类:简化HTML页面创建的PHP开源工具
- Biovec在蛋白质分析中的应用:预测、结构和可视化
- EfficientNet-b0深度学习工具箱模型在MATLAB中的应用
- 2024年河北省技能大赛数字化设计开发样题解析
- 笔记本USB加湿器:便携式设计解决方案